New York, NY, May 05, 2023 –(PR.com)– Free Country, the outdoor clothing company, is proud to announce their FreeCycle® collection featuring Repreve® recycled materials has saved more than 55 million plastic bottles from landfills since its launch in 2019. This milestone represents a significant step towards Free Country’s goal of reducing their carbon footprint and promoting sustainability.

With an estimated 24,120,607 million plastic bottles saved from landfills for the Fall 2023 production alone, Free Country’s FreeCycle® collection has been a huge success in reducing waste. The FreeCycle® collection features outerwear, activewear, and swimwear for men and women. Each garment is powered by Repreve®, which uses recycled bottles and post-industrial waste to create stylish and eco-friendly garments.
